2017-18: Intercollegiate Tennis Association All-American by virtue of winning the ITA Midwest Regional doubles championship … reached first round of NCAA Doubles Tournament with playing partner Bridgid McGuire … Wisconsin Intercollegiate Athletic Conference champion and first team All-WIAC at No. 1 doubles and No. 3 singles … ITA Oracle Cup seventh place (doubles draw) … final national doubles ranking of No. 15 by the Intercollegiate Tennis Association … final Central Region doubles ranking of No. 3 by the ITA … UW-Whitewater Chancellor’s Scholar-Athlete … ITA Scholar-Athlete ... three-time WIAC Doubles Athlete of the Week (Aug. 28-Sept. 3, Sept. 18-24, Oct. 9-15) … WIAC Singles Athlete of the Week (Sept. 18-24) … WIAC Scholastic Honor Roll ... finished career as the program’s all-time leader in doubles wins (123) and ranked second in combined singles and doubles wins (215), sixth in singles wins (92) and seventh in wins at No. 1 doubles (39) … one of two team captains … singles record of 21-8 … doubles mark of 36-6, tied for the second-most doubles wins in one season in program history … tied for the third-most combined singles and doubles wins in one season in program history (57) … totaled the No. 3 win percentage in program history in one season in matches played at No. 1 doubles and the eighth-most wins at No. 1 doubles (22-3, .880) … teamed up with McGuire for an 8-6 triumph at No. 1 doubles to help the Warhawks down No. 28 Gustavus Adolphus (Minn.) 5-2 in the second round of the NCAA Tournament on May 12 at Wangerin Courts … recorded a 6-0, 6-0 victory at No. 4 singles and paired with McGuire for an 8-0 win at No. 1 doubles to help UW-Whitewater to a 5-0 triumph over Concordia Wisconsin in the first round of the NCAA Tournament on May 11 in Janesville … teamed with McGuire for an 8-3 victory over regional No. 9 Sarah Henderson and Natalie Wijesinghe at No. 1 doubles to help the Warhawks to a 6-0 win over UW-Eau Claire in the championship match at the WIAC AQ Tournament on April 28 at Wangerin Courts … bested regional No. 12 Katie Park/Claire Browning by an 8-3 tally with McGuire to help UW-Whitewater to a 9-0 victory over Wheaton (Ill.) on April 21 at Wangerin Courts … combined with McGuire for an 8-7 (8) victory over Catherine Xu/Daryn Ellison of No. 10 Chicago on April 15 in Janesville … with McGuire, defeated Ally Persky/Grace Deering of No. 12 Washington-St. Louis at No. 1 doubles on April 13 in Janesville … finished with a 3-0 doubles record with McGuire, including two wins over opponents on nationally ranked teams, and added a 3-0 mark at No. 4 singles, including victories two nationally ranked teams, to help the Warhawks to a 2-1 record at the Midwest Invitational on April 6-7 in Madison … teamed with McGuire for a 6-5 (ret.) triumph at No. 1 doubles in the team’s 5-4 win against No. 29 DePauw (Ind.) on March 28 in Hilton Head Island, S.C. … with McGuire, bested Danielle Vasiliev and Zoe Park of No. 39 Carleton (Minn.) on March 24 in Hilton Head Island, S.C. … paired with McGuire for a 6-2 victory at No. 1 doubles over Labina Petrovska and Anna Daniel Fuentes at Division I UW-Milwaukee on March 16 … combined with McGuire for an 8-6 triumph over Briana Hartman and Ally Baker of No. 33 Gustavus Adolphus (Minn.) on March 10 in Rock Island, Ill. … finished with a 3-0 record at No. 1 doubles with McGuire to win the draw and added a 2-0 mark in singles to win the No. 3 draw to help UW-Whitewater win the WIAC Championship on Oct. 21-22 in Madison … finished with a 1-2 record, including a 6-7 (1), 6-4, 1-0 (10-7) victory over New York University, to place seventh with McGuire in the doubles draw at the ITA Oracle Cup on Oct. 12-14 in Rome, Ga. … claimed the No. 1 doubles title with McGuire with a 2-0 record and won the consolation title at No. 2 singles with a 2-1 mark at the Warhawk Fall Invitational on Oct. 6 at Wangerin Courts … placed first in the doubles draw with a 5-0 record playing with McGuire and finished as runner-up in the singles draw with a 5-1 mark at the ITA Midwest Regional on Sept. 22-24 in St. Peter, Minn. … won a pair of singles matches in straight sets at the fourth position to help the Warhawks claim back-to-back duals at UW-La Crosse and UW-Eau Claire on Sept. 16 … finished with a 3-0 record to win the No. 1 doubles draw with McGuire at the Warhawk Invitational on Sept. 2 at Wangerin Courts

2016-17: WIAC champion at No. 4 singles and No. 2 doubles … ITA Scholar-Athlete ... WIAC Scholastic Honor Roll ... singles record of 31-7, good for first on the team and No. 5 all time in one season in program history in wins, and doubles mark of 23-8, good for third on the team in wins … combined 54 singles and doubles wins tied for seventh in program history for one season … teamed with Alexandra Talyansky for an 8-3 victory at the second doubles position and posted a 6-0, 6-3 win at No. 4 singles against No. 21 Hope (Mich.) in the second round of the NCAA Tournament on May 12 at Wangerin Courts … paired with Talyansky for an 8-1 win at No. 2 doubles and registered a 6-0, 6-0 triumph at No. 4 singles to help the Warhawks to a 5-0 victory over Northwestern (Minn.) in the first round of the NCAA Tournament on May 11 at Wangerin Courts … combined with Talyansky to post an 8-1 victory at No. 10 Washington-St. Louis at the second doubles position on April 17 … finished 3-0 playing with Talyansky at No. 2 doubles and 3-0 at the fourth singles slot in three matches against nationally-ranked teams at the Midwest Invitational on April 7-8 in Madison … teamed up with Megan Humphreys for an 8-4 triumph at No. 1 doubles to help UW-Whitewater to a 7-2 win over No. 40 Oberlin (Ohio) on March 23 in Claremont, Calif. … tallied a 6-3, 6-3 victory at the third singles spot at No. 5 Claremont-Mudd-Scripps (Calif.) on March 20 … finished third in the No. 3 singles draw at the Warhawk Fall Invite on Oct. 7 at Wangerin Courts … reached the quarterfinals in both singles and doubles at the USTA/ITA Midwest Regional on Sept. 23-25 in St. Peter, Minn. … won the No. 2 singles draw with a 3-0 record at the Warhawk Invitational on Sept. 3 at Wangerin Courts

2015-16: WIAC Scholastic Honor Roll ... All-American in doubles by winning the United States Tennis Association/ITA Midwest Regional championship with partner Alicia Beck … National Strength and Conditioning Association All-American for her athletic accomplishments, dedication to strength and conditioning and strong academic standing … placed seventh in the Division III doubles draw with Alicia Beck at the USTA/ITA National Small College Championships on Oct. 15-16 in Sumter, S.C. … ranked No. 14 in doubles in the Central Region by the ITA with partner Alicia Beck … WIAC champion at No. 5 singles and No. 2 doubles (Beck) … WIAC Doubles Player of the Week (Sept. 21-27) … nominee for the Female Rising Warhawk Award at the 2016 Warhawk Awards … singles record of 20-7 playing primarily at the No. 5 slot … doubles record of 33-9, including a 30-9 mark playing with Beck and competing primarily at the No. 2 position … playing with Beck, posted an 8-6 victory at No. 3 doubles at Division II Missouri-St. Louis on April 16 … tallied a 6-3, 6-2 triumph at No. 5 singles to help the Warhawks defeat No. 9 Washington-St. Louis 5-4 in the semifinals of the Midwest Invitational on April 2 in Madison … teamed up with Beck for an 8-6 victory at No. 2 doubles against 15th-ranked Chicago in the championship match at the Midwest Invitational on April 2 in Madison … won in both singles and doubles (Beck) to help UW-Whitewater to a 9-0 triumph over No. 23 Denison (Ohio) in the quarterfinals of the Midwest Invitational on April 1 in Madison … won the doubles flight with a 5-0 record (Beck) and reached the Round of 16 in the singles draw with a 3-1 record at the USTA/ITA Midwest Region Championships on Sept. 26-27 in St. Peter, Minn. … claimed the No. 2 doubles draw with a 3-0 record (Beck) at the Warhawk Invitational on Sept. 5

2014-15: WIAC champion at No. 5 singles … WIAC champion at No. 2 doubles … finished 20-10 in singles (2-0 WIAC) and led the team in doubles wins with a 31-9 mark (4-0 WIAC) … posted an 8-2 victory at No. 2 doubles playing with Alicia Beck to help the Warhawks down then-No. 26 Hope (Mich.) 5-3 in the second round of the NCAA Tournament on May 8 at DePauw (Ind.) … registered an 8-3 triumph at No. 2 doubles competing with Alicia Beck to help UW-Whitewater shut out Grove City (Pa.) 5-0 in the first round of the NCAA Tournament on May 7 at DePauw (Ind.) … recorded an 8-3 win at No. 3 doubles with Alicia Beck to help the Warhawks defeat UW-La Crosse 7-2 in the WIAC Final Four AQ Tournament final on April 25 at Wangerin Courts … teamed with Alicia Beck for an 8-3 victory at No. 2 doubles to help UW-Whitewater edge then-No. 38 Texas-Tyler 5-4 on April 11 in St. Louis, Mo. … combined with Megan Humphreys for an 8-4 triumph at No. 1 doubles and registered a 7-5, 6-0 win at the fourth singles slot against then-No. 23 Case Western Reserve (Ohio) at the Midwest Invitational on April 3 in Madison, Wis. … finished 2-0 playing with Amy Upthagrove at No. 2 doubles and 2-0 at No. 5 singles to win titles in both events at the WIAC Championship on Oct. 25-26 in Madison, Wis. … placed second at No. 5 singles and third at No. 1 doubles with Megan Humphreys at the Warhawk/Panther Invite on Oct. 3-4 at Wangerin Courts … reached the consolation final in doubles thanks to a victory over the No. 3 seed playing with Ashley Miller at the USTA/ITA Midwest Regional Championship and won the No. 1 singles draw with a 4-0 record at the Gustie Fall Invitational on Sept. 19-21 at Gustavus Adolphus (Minn.) … combined with Brooke Hendricks to win the No. 3 doubles draw at the Warhawk Invite on Aug. 30 at Wangerin Courts

Personal: majoring in finance … played tennis and softball at Crystal Lake Central High School in Crystal Lake, IL where she was a four-time tennis conference champion, sectional winner, four time state qualifier, and sixth in state … hobbies include running … favorite professional sports team is the Green Bay Packers … favorite movie is “The Lion King” … favorite TV show is “Dexter” … chose to attend UW-Whitewater for the great tennis program
